Druppel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Druppel Come From? nationality or country of origin

The last name Druppel is found most frequently in Belgium. It may also be rendered as a variant: Drüppel. For other potential spellings of Druppel click here.

How Common Is The Last Name Druppel? popularity and diffusion

The surname is the 1,775,494th most prevalent last name globally It is held by around 1 in 68,107,906 people. This surname is predominantly found in Europe, where 67 percent of Druppel live; 67 percent live in Western Europe and 64 percent live in Germanic Europe.

Druppel is most commonly occurring in Belgium, where it is held by 70 people, or 1 in 164,238. In Belgium it is primarily found in: Flemish Region, where 97 percent live and Brussels Capital Region, where 3 percent live. Excluding Belgium this last name exists in 5 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 31 percent live and Bermuda, where 1 percent live.
